Olympic Youth Peace Ambassadors Training Programme on the London 2012 Starting Blocks thanks to Leeds Met

Last week Gordon Sillence, coordinator of the UNESCO-backed ‘Olympic Youth Peace Ambassadors Training and Assistance Programme, reported that the project to bring youth from conflict zones around the world to the London Olympics to celebrate the UN/UK call for 6 weeks of Global Truce was hanging by a thread.

Now Leeds Metropolitan University has offered to host the workshops, which means the event will definitely go ahead from 31st August to 9th September.

Nominees from Afghanistan, Iraq, Somalia, Israel, Palestine, and Haiti have already been accepted to come over to mark the end of the Truce period.

The opportunity for youth participants from other countries to participate in this life-changing programme is still available, and anyone living in countries or areas suffering from conflict and violence is encouraged to send a youth representative to join in a historic and life-changing opportunity.
